Stonecroft
is a traditional style, 18th century stone, Yorkshire Dales cottage,
quietly situated in a cobbled lane, just off the Market Square in the
historic Wensleydale town of Middleham.
The
imposing castle is a short distance away and all the town’s amenities
are within a minute's walk. There is a regular bus service. The nearest
railway station is 15 miles away in Northallerton. The major road route,
the old Roman Great North Road (now the A1) is 12 miles to the east.
Although recently totally renovated to a high standard, Stonecroft still
retains much character, including exposed beams in all rooms.
Accommodation
comprises: lounge, with colour TV, BBC Digi-box and video; spacious
dining kitchen
with cooker, microwave, fridge freezer, filter coffee maker, auto washer,
tumble dryer and CD/Cassette/Radio Tuner. On the first floor there
are two double-bedded bedrooms.
One is particularly spacious and overlooks the roof tops into Wensleydale.
The
modern bathroom has a slipper bath with shower over. Central heating,
if needed, is provided by a multi-fuel stove set in an inglenook
fireplace.
Moveable heaters are also provided and water can be heated through
the immersion heater.
The period
oak furnishings and subtle concealed lighting have been carefully selected
to make your stay cosy and comfortable.
Outside, to the front of the cottage, there is private parking and a
small, south-facing patio area on which are many container-grown shrubs
and plants.
